What affects the price

Legal fees for immigration cases vary based on the complexity of your specific situation. Factors that shift costs include the type of visa or status you are pursuing, the volume of documentation required, and any previous legal issues or previous denials on your record. Cases involving family petitions generally differ in cost from complex employment-based filings or defense against deportation. How do immigration lawyers help with citizenship applications?

Immigration lawyers guide individuals through the complex naturalization process to become US citizens. They verify eligibility, help prepare and file the N-400 application, and prepare clients for the citizenship interview and test. Their expertise ensures all requirements are met, minimizing the risk of delays or denials. They provide support from start to finish.

What are Italian citizenship lawyers?

Italian citizenship lawyers specialize in assisting individuals who are eligible for Italian citizenship through descent (jure sanguinis) or other legal avenues. They guide clients through the complex application process, helping to gather necessary documentation and navigate Italian bureaucratic procedures. Their expertise is vital for a successful claim.
